Ingredients

  • 8 oz pasta of your choice
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 cups milk
  • 1 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• Fresh parsley, for garnish

Directions

  1. In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at.
  2. Add the minced garlic and sauté for about 30 seconds or until fragrant. Be careful not to burn it!
  3. Pour in the milk and bring it to a gentle simmer, stirring occasionally.
  4. Add the pasta directly to the simmering milk and cook according to the package instructions, stirring occasionally to prevent sticking.
  5. Once the pasta is al dente, stir in the grated Parmesan cheese until melted and the sauce is creamy.
  6. Season with salt and pepper to taste, adjusting as necessary.
  7. Serve immediately, garnished with chopped parsley on top for a fresh finish.

Tips & Variations

  • Ingredient Substitutions: You can use any type of pasta; whole grain or gluten-free options work well too. For a lighter alternative, swap out whole milk for skim milk or a non-dairy milk of your choice.
  • Optional Variations: Add cooked chicken, shrimp, or sautéed vegetables like spinach or mushrooms for extra protein and nutrients.
  • Storage or Reheating Tips: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Reheat in a saucepan over low heat, adding a splash of milk to maintain creaminess.

Recipe Information

  • Prep time: 10 minutes
  • Cook time: 15 minutes
  • Total time: 25 minutes
  • Servings: 4
  • Difficulty level: Easy
